Referees attending Personal Hearings now have had a flat fee Attendance Allowance of £10.00 agreed by the SCFA Council. Referees from other counties will still get the £3.50 Allowance plus 22p/mile expenses.
Repeated substitutions in Veterans and youth football under 16 and below is now possible provided the competition's Rules cover it. It means that a player, having been substituted, becomes a substitute and can play again in the same match.
The FA has also permitted the "Golden Goal" method of deciding matches provided the competition's Rules cover it. The FA or a County FA must sanction the competition.
